Python读取txt内容写入xls格式excel中的方法


Posted in Python onOctober 11, 2018

由于xlwt目前只支持xls格式,至于xlsx格式,后面会继续更新

import xlwt
import codecs

def Txt_to_Excel(inputTxt,sheetName,start_row,start_col,outputExcel):
 fr = codecs.open(inputTxt,'r')
 wb = xlwt.Workbook(encoding = 'utf-8')
 ws = wb.add_sheet(sheetName)

 line_number = 0#记录有多少行,相当于写入excel时的i,
 row_excel = start_row
 try:
  for line in fr :
   line_number +=1
   row_excel +=1
   line = line.strip()
   line = line.split(' ')
   len_line = len(line)#list中每一行有多少个数,相当于写入excel中的j
   col_excel = start_col
   for j in range(len_line):
    print (line[j])
    ws.write(row_excel,col_excel,line[j])
    col_excel +=1
    wb.save(outputExcel)
 except:
  print ('')


if __name__=='__main__':
 sheetName = 'Sheet2'#需要写入excel中的Sheet2中,可以自己设定
 start_row = 7 #从第7行开始写
 start_col = 3 #从第3列开始写
 inputfile = 'text.txt' #输入文件
 outputExcel = 'excel_result.xls' #输出excel文件
 Txt_to_Excel(inputfile,sheetName,start_row,start_col,outputExcel)el)

以上这篇Python读取txt内容写入xls格式excel中的方法就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持三水点靠木。

Python 相关文章推荐
Python实现身份证号码解析
Sep 01 Python
Python获取暗黑破坏神3战网前1000命位玩家的英雄技能统计
Jul 04 Python
关于Python面向对象编程的知识点总结
Feb 14 Python
详解Python函数可变参数定义及其参数传递方式
Aug 02 Python
python输入错误密码用户锁定实现方法
Nov 27 Python
使用NumPy和pandas对CSV文件进行写操作的实例
Jun 14 Python
pandas的唯一值、值计数以及成员资格的示例
Jul 25 Python
Python自定义一个类实现字典dict功能的方法
Jan 19 Python
利用pyecharts实现地图可视化的例子
Aug 12 Python
python使用sklearn实现决策树的方法示例
Sep 12 Python
Python爬虫实现“盗取”微信好友信息的方法分析
Sep 16 Python
使用PyOpenGL绘制三维坐标系实例
Dec 24 Python
Python3 获取一大段文本之间两个关键字之间的内容方法
Oct 11 #Python
selenium+python 对输入框的输入处理方法
Oct 11 #Python
python中的json总结
Oct 11 #Python
python tkinter界面居中显示的方法
Oct 11 #Python
python TKinter获取文本框内容的方法
Oct 11 #Python
Python tkinter label 更新方法
Oct 11 #Python
解读python如何实现决策树算法
Oct 11 #Python
You might like
php递归实现无限分类生成下拉列表的函数
2010/08/08 PHP
PHP Undefined index报错的修复方法
2011/07/17 PHP
PHP的魔术常量__METHOD__简介
2014/07/08 PHP
php实现webservice实例
2014/11/06 PHP
PHP.ini安全配置检测工具pcc简单介绍
2015/07/02 PHP
Zend Framework教程之动作的基类Zend_Controller_Action详解
2016/03/07 PHP
PHP扩展框架之Yaf框架的安装与使用
2016/05/18 PHP
PHP7 foreach() 函数修改
2021/03/09 PHP
js注意img图片的onerror事件的分析
2011/01/01 Javascript
JavaScript实现维吉尼亚(Vigenere)密码算法实例
2013/11/22 Javascript
js动态改变select选择变更option的index值示例
2014/07/10 Javascript
jQuery插件slides实现无缝轮播图特效
2015/04/17 Javascript
javascript中indexOf技术详解
2015/05/07 Javascript
jQuery绑定事件监听bind和移除事件监听unbind用法实例详解
2016/01/19 Javascript
Vue组件模板形式实现对象数组数据循环为树形结构(实例代码)
2017/07/31 Javascript
windows系统下更新nodejs版本的方案
2017/11/24 NodeJs
代码详解JS操作剪贴板
2018/02/11 Javascript
JavaScript引用类型之基本包装类型实例分析【Boolean、Number和String】
2018/08/09 Javascript
多版本Python共存的配置方法
2017/05/22 Python
为什么str(float)在Python 3中比Python 2返回更多的数字
2018/10/16 Python
多版本python的pip 升级后, pip2 pip3 与python版本失配解决方法
2019/09/11 Python
Python实现银行账户资金交易管理系统
2020/01/03 Python
PyCharm永久激活方式(推荐)
2020/09/22 Python
Python urllib2运行过程原理解析
2020/06/04 Python
Python字典fromkeys()方法使用代码实例
2020/07/20 Python
Canvas与Image互相转换示例代码
2013/08/09 HTML / CSS
英国豪华文具和皮具配件经典老品牌:Smythson(斯迈森)
2018/04/19 全球购物
FirstCry阿联酋儿童和婴儿产品网上购物:FirstCry.ae
2021/02/22 全球购物
应聘自荐信
2013/12/14 职场文书
厨师长岗位职责
2014/03/02 职场文书
先进工作者个人总结
2015/02/15 职场文书
新手,如何业余时间安排好写作、提高写作能力?
2019/10/21 职场文书
Vue自定义铃声提示音组件的实现
2022/01/22 Vue.js
Python if else条件语句形式详解
2022/03/24 Python
分享几个简单MySQL优化小妙招
2022/03/31 MySQL